The picture on the hatch shows you what stretchers you have to go to and in what order: the first bed numbered I/1 is the first number of the code, and so on for the other numbers.
Alright, the roman numbers represents the stretchers. To the south of
the picture is the door, and to the north is the hatch. So it's easy to
figure out which stretcher the roman number represents. You're supposed
to check each bed with the roman number in the order they are divided in.

You should first check number I then II, III and IV. When you have read the
numbers in order, you will come up with a code.

It's fairly easy to figure out which roman numeral represents each stretcher. As you look at the clue, picture the room that you are in. The top of the clue is where the oven door is. The bottom of the clue is where the door to the actual room is. Now look at the roman numerals on the clue. The position that they are in should tell you what stretchers to look at. Roman numeral I should be the 1st number in the code & so forth.
